Market Analysis
The job market for Music graduates in Texas is not explicitly detailed in the provided data. However, the average earnings for Music graduates in Texas one year after graduation is $39,267.28.
This average is significantly higher than the national median for the same major, which is $29,812.38. This suggests that a Music degree may have a higher value in Texas compared to the national average, at least in terms of initial earnings.
